Innovative Design and Technology
The S-Works Enduro is a masterpiece of innovative design, integrating cutting-edge technology to optimize performance. The bike features a unique suspension system known as the "FSR" (Future Shock Rear), which has been praised for its ability to absorb impact while maintaining pedaling efficiency. This design channels the rider's input effectively to provide a smooth and controlled ride, even on the roughest of trails.

The Evolution of the S-Works Enduro Over the Years
The evolution of the S-Works Enduro reflects the dynamic landscape of mountain biking. Since its debut, the bike has undergone significant revisions to keep pace with changing rider preferences and advancements in bicycle technology. Each iterative model has introduced features aimed at enhancing rider experience, such as improved geometry for better handling and increased travel in the suspension system.
- 2004 Model: Set the groundwork with a coil shock and robust frame.
- 2008 Model: Introduced lighter materials and improved suspension technology.
- 2015 Model: Revolutionized the geometry for enhanced control during descents.
- 2020 Model: Focused on integrating electronic shifting and advanced carbon layouts.
